Curtis McCluskey is a partner in Goodwin’s Technology and Life Sciences group, with over a decade of experience advising businesses on all aspects of privacy and cybersecurity. He has developed substantial expertise in European privacy matters, building on a broad background gained through prior roles. Curtis counsels clients across a wide range of industries and stages of growth, from emerging companies to global organisations, with a particular focus on the technology, life sciences, FinTech, corporate, and funds sectors.
Curtis advises companies on the design and implementation of their global privacy and cybersecurity strategies. He regularly works with private equity firms, corporate investors and acquirers on privacy and cybersecurity issues in the context of investments, mergers and acquisitions. Curtis also has extensive experience guiding businesses through security incidents – ranging from minor incidents to complex, multi-jurisdictional events – providing practical support on incident response, regulatory notifications, and stakeholder communications.
